AME Life Members

 

AME Life Members are members who attain the age of 65 years and who have been AME members for at least 20 years, or who have been AME  members for at least 15 years and have served on the Board for at least 4 years, whose applications to become Life Members have been approved by the AME Board of Directors. Honourary Life Members are appointed Life Members by the Board of Directors for outstanding contributions to AME.

 

Life members enjoy all rights and privileges of ordinary members, but are not required to pay membership fees or dues. To apply to become a Life Member, submit your information using the life member online form before September 30 to be eligible for the upcoming membership year. 

AME Pioneers (formerly known as the AME Old-timers)

 

Life Members are different from AME Pioneers. AME Pioneers are at least 70 years of age, and have made a significant contribution to either AME or the BC mineral exploration community in general. AME Pioneers are invited to attend AME Pioneers' events, and are offered complimentary registration to AME Roundup (they are not offered complimentary AME Individual Membership). The AME Pioneers' Committee, comprised of senior members of the mineral exploration and mining sector, annually reviews eligible candidates and maintains the mailing list.
